Clear 17-Inch Display with SXGA Resolution for Daily Work
The Dell 1704FPVT comes with a 17-inch active matrix TFT LCD panel and a native 1280 x 1024 resolution. This SXGA output ensures sharp and detailed visuals, making it suitable for various computing tasks like editing documents, data entry, graphic display, and even point-of-sale use. In Kenya’s fast-paced environments—such as retail shops in Gikomba or public offices in Nakuru—clear visuals help improve accuracy and speed up workflows.
Its 0.264 mm pixel pitch enhances fine detail, while the 280 cd/m² brightness keeps the display visible in different lighting conditions. Whether the screen faces natural sunlight in a bright open-plan office or operates under fluorescent lighting in a school lab, it stays clear and readable.
The 1000:1 contrast ratio ensures deeper blacks and brighter whites, delivering visual depth that enhances charts, photos, or videos. Although its 25 ms response time is slower than gaming-grade monitors, it is more than sufficient for standard office and educational use, where stability and clarity matter more than speed.
Wide Viewing Angles and Anti-Glare Screen for All-Day Comfort
Kenyan workspaces vary widely, from well-lit offices in Westlands to dim setups in rural IT centers. This monitor tackles these variations with a wide 178° horizontal and vertical viewing angle, ensuring consistent color and visibility even when viewed from the side. It’s an excellent feature for shared desks, training environments, and front desk operations, where multiple users may view the screen at once.
The anti-glare coating with 3H hardness also prevents eye strain caused by reflections, making long work sessions more comfortable. Whether you’re teaching a class or working on a report, the Dell 1704FPVT helps reduce fatigue during extended usage.
Versatile Connectivity – Fits Modern and Legacy Setups
With both VGA and DVI-D ports, the Dell 1704FPVT connects easily to a range of systems in use across Kenya. From older desktops in county government offices to newer systems found in tech startups in Kilimani, this monitor ensures quick and dependable compatibility.
The inclusion of a 4-port USB hub adds even more convenience. You can connect peripherals like keyboards, flash drives, or barcode scanners directly to the monitor. This reduces cable clutter and improves workflow, especially in cyber cafés, retail stores, and academic labs where space and access are critical.
Adjustable Stand and Pivot Design for Flexible Use
Another standout feature is its height-adjustable stand with 90-degree pivot rotation. You can switch between landscape and portrait modes with ease. This flexibility is useful for users working with code, long documents, or inventory management systems. For instance, a pharmacy in Machakos or an NGO office in Naivasha can benefit from the vertical orientation during data entry or form filling.
Its stable base and robust construction ensure the monitor remains sturdy even with frequent adjustments. This makes it a practical choice for high-traffic setups or learning environments with multiple users.
Eco-Conscious Backlight and Long-Term Value
While many newer monitors use LED backlighting, the Dell 1704FPVT employs a CCFL edgelight system, known for its balanced light distribution. Despite being an older backlight type, CCFL still performs reliably for environments that prioritize cost-effective and proven technology.
This makes it ideal for budget-conscious institutions, such as public schools, health clinics, and small enterprises in Murang’a that need reliable tech without unnecessary extras.
